How to Personalize Your Google Maps for City Exploration
These tips will help you unlock the full potential of Google Maps and customize your urban adventures.
1. Save Your Favorite Locations
Google Maps allows you to save frequently visited places such as home, work, or favorite coffee spots. Simply search for a location, tap “Save,” and add it to a personalized list like “Favorites” or “Must-Visit.” This feature makes it easier to access directions without searching repeatedly and helps you plan your urban exploration efficiently.
2. Create Custom Maps for Specific Trips
Custom maps are a great way to organize your city adventures. Use Google’s My Maps feature to create a personalized map with marked points of interest, such as restaurants, museums, and parks. This is particularly useful for travelers or professionals managing events in cities. You can share these custom maps with friends or colleagues, making collaborative planning effortless.
3. Use Real-Time Traffic Updates
Navigating busy city streets requires up-to-date traffic information. Google Maps provides real-time traffic updates to help you avoid congested areas and find the quickest routes. Enable notifications for live updates, and let the app guide you to your destination without delays. This feature is especially useful during rush hours or when navigating unfamiliar urban areas.

4. Explore Nearby Attractions
Google Maps’ Explore feature is perfect for discovering nearby attractions in cities. Whether you’re looking for a new restaurant, a hidden gem, or a local park, the app suggests highly rated places based on your location. Filter results by category, distance, or reviews to find the best spots that match your preferences.
5. Customize Your Commute
If you commute regularly in the city, Google Maps lets you customize your commute for maximum efficiency. Set your home and work addresses, and the app will provide daily updates on travel time, alternative routes, and public transportation schedules. With these insights, you can make informed decisions about your daily travel plans.
6. Enable Indoor Maps
When exploring large city venues like malls, airports, or museums, Google Maps’ indoor mapping feature is invaluable. Use it to navigate inside buildings and find specific stores, gates, or exhibits with ease. This feature eliminates confusion in complex structures and helps you save time.
7. Use Offline Maps
Urban explorers can benefit from downloading offline maps for areas with poor network connectivity. Before heading out, download the city map by searching for the area, tapping “Download,” and selecting the region. This ensures you can access directions even without internet access, making it ideal for remote neighborhoods or subway commutes.
